  • web:malpedia.caad.fkie.fraunhofer.de

    FluHorse targets different sectors of Eastern Asian markets and is distributed via emails. In some cases, the emails used in the first stage of the attacks belong to high-profile entities. The malware can remain undetected for months making it a persistent, dangerous, and hard-to-spot threat.

  • web:research.checkpoint.com

    Research by: Alex Shamshur, Sam Handelman, Raman Ladutska, Ohad Mana Introduction In the latest research conducted by Check Point Research, we describe a newly discovered malware called FluHorse . The malware features several malicious Android applications that mimic legitimate applications, most of which have more than 1,000,000 installs.   • web:www.fortiguard.com

    In mid-2023, the Android Fluhorse family pushed the concept further and implemented the malicious payload on the Flutter side. Given the limited support for Flutter by disassemblers and other reverse engineering tools, this makes the tasks for malware analysts more difficult, and we probably need to get prepared for more.

  • web:www.fortinet.com

    Android/ Fluhorse is a recently discovered malware family that emerged in May 2023. What sets this malware apart is its utilization of Flutter, an open-source SDK (software development kit) renowned among developers for its ability to build applications compatible with Android, iOS, Linux, and Windows platforms using a single codebase.
